The Rise of Smishing and Vishing: A Wake-Up Call for Cybersecurity in 2025

In 2025, the threat of cybercrime has moved beyond low-grade tactics to sophisticated scams that leverage artificial intelligence (AI). Have you ever received an urgent-sounding text about a missed delivery or a suspicious banking transaction, only to discover it was a scam? Welcome to a new era where smishing (SMS phishing) and vishing (voice phishing) have become a significant concern for consumers worldwide.

Last year, vishing incidents soared globally by 30%, leading to losses of approximately $1.2 billion. In regions like Asia-Pacific, these attacks are even more alarming: targeted email scams increased by 27%, while the use of deepfake technology shot up by an astounding 1,530%. In Thailand alone, 168 million phone-based scams were reported—a staggering figure that highlights the urgent need for awareness.

AI technology has transformed scammers from amateur tricksters to master manipulative storytellers. They utilize voice cloning and AI-generated texts to create compelling narratives designed to exploit human emotions like fear and trust. A shocking example includes a Hong Kong finance employee who unwittingly transferred $25 million during a deepfake video call, believing he was discussing legitimate business matters.

These scams capitalize on urgency, tricking targets into quick, unwise decisions. Typical examples include messages from fake delivery services or financial institutions, luring recipients into clicking harmful links.

To protect yourself, be skeptical of unsolicited messages. Regardless of how genuine they appear, always verify the source through trusted channels. Remember: when in doubt, pause and think before responding to any suspicious communication. With scams increasingly sophisticated, staying informed is your best defense against becoming a victim of this digital deception.
